Charles Alexander John Piesse

Charles Alexander John Piesse (11 September 1812 – 6 March 1851) was an English civil servant who served briefly as the Colonial Secretary of Western Australia.

He was an older brother of George William Septimus Piesse.

[1] In 1840 Piesse was appointed Secretary to the Central Loan Fund Board of Ireland, and the following year published a book about the loan fund system.

[2] He held this position until appointed Colonial Secretary of Western Australia in 1850.

He arrived at Fremantle in October 1850 and died in office several months later, on 6 March 1851.
